𝕿here were probably more flowers in this garden than in all of Ketterdam's shops combined. Nessa retained a sneeze as her and Tamar sneaked behind the highest tower, the sun rising projecting golden rays on the stone walls. They both stopped under the window, at least ten meters above their heads, and launched their ascension cables, as the wall was so polished that finding grips to climb was impossible.

The two girls started to climb after testing the solidity of the cable, elevating themselves further into the air, meter after meter. They soon reached the small window, which was half open, probably to let air refresh the room. These nobles were probably expecting everything but someone breaking in their stronghold ; this egotistical carelessness would only make the task easier.

Nessa glanced inside of the room that she practically knew by heart after spending three days observing it. The sun was up, and so it was only a matter of minutes before the servant brought Lady Anastasia her breakfast.

Indeed, they only had to wait a few seconds before a soft knocking sounded at the door.

"Enter !" A high-pitched voice responded from the bathroom.

"Breakfast, my lady." The servant said, pushing a small trolley on which various types of food had been installed : pancakes with honey and fresh strawberries, a plate of fruits, another with so many sweet snacks that Nessa could not even recognize them, and a large cup of coffee.

"Just leave it near the desk, Elise." The voice said again, as Nessa and Tamar put themselves against each side of the window, trying to breath as scarcely as possible. "Can you come and help me lace the dress ?"

"Of course, my lady."

The servant left the main room to go help her mistress and Tamar nodded towards Nessa, who did not lose a second. She unlocked the cable attached to her belt and slid through the window just like Inej taught her, taking a vial out of her pocket. Inside were a few herbs crushed with water to help them dissolve. Nessa emptied the content of the vial in the coffee as silently as possible. It would take a good look to notice them, but based on what she had seen these past days, the lady was just as carefree and naïve as she was pretty.

As soon as she heard movement in the room, she retreated towards the window. In the panic, she could not find the hook in which attack the cable, and the steps in her direction were getting closer. She jumped out of the window and seized the cable in her bare hands, her weight pulling her down bringing so much tension on her left hand that it cut right open. Trying not to wince, she clenched her teeth on a gasp of pain, forcing herself to remain silent and to pay attention to the conversation inside.

"Eat and drink well, my lady. This shall be an eventful journey."

"My heart beats fast at the idea of crossing the Fold, and beats faster still at the thought of meeting his Majesty in person! I heard he is most handsome."

"I do not doubt it, my lady."

Tamar had a better view of the inside than Nessa, and so the latter just waited for confirmation that the lady drank the coffee, as blood started to spread along the cable. The gardens were still empty, but soon, the personnel will be out to organize the travel, and will surely be most surprised to see two girls hanging outside of their mistress' window. As soon as Tamar nodded, they began to climb down, Nessa grunting every time her palm was in contact with the cable.
